Solution Overview

Problem

Current data archiving methods from backup storage require restoring data items using an application resource, making the process inefficient and costly due to the need for manual configuration and resource-intensive steps.

Innovation Solution

A method and apparatus that automatically archive data items from backup storage without restoring them, utilizing a mapping module to identify data item locations and a migration module to ingest them directly into an archive database, eliminating the need for application resources.

Solution Approach 1:

The patent applies preliminary action by creating a mapping of data item locations within backup images before the archiving process begins. This mapping is generated in advance using backup software that tracks file locations, allowing the archiving system to directly locate and ingest data items without first restoring them through application resources. The mapping creation occurs beforehand, enabling efficient direct access during archiving.

Solution Approach 2:

The patent extracts the restoration step from the traditional archiving process. Instead of restoring data items to an application server before archiving, the system directly extracts data items from backup images using the pre-created mapping information. This extraction approach eliminates the intermediate restoration step, allowing data to be moved directly from backup storage to the archive database.

Solution Approach 1:

The patent applies self-service by enabling the archiving system to automatically locate and ingest data items from backup images without requiring manual configuration of application resources. The system uses pre-created mapping information to self-direct the data extraction and ingestion process, eliminating the need for administrators to provision application servers or configure restoration parameters. The archiving process becomes self-sufficient, using only the mapping data and archive database.

Solution Approach 1:

The patent introduces mapping information as an intermediary between the magnetic tape backup storage and the archiving system. This mapping acts as a mediator that translates physical backup locations into accessible data item locations, enabling the archiving system to efficiently locate, extract, and index data items without needing to physically search through tape media. The mapping intermediary preserves the reliability of tape storage while enabling easy data discovery and retrieval.

AI summary

A method and apparatus for automatically archiving data items from backup storage without having to first restore the data items is provided. In one embodiment, the method comprises processing at least one data item in backup storage using a mapping, wherein the mapping indicates at least one location of the at least one data item and ingesting the at least one data item into an archive database.
